<pre style='margin:0'>
Herby Gillot (herbygillot) pushed a commit to branch master
in repository macports-ports.
</pre>
<p><a href="https://github.com/macports/macports-ports/commit/b09cfabcc3f741d23f1a25e7f02e3b15ada9d195">https://github.com/macports/macports-ports/commit/b09cfabcc3f741d23f1a25e7f02e3b15ada9d195</a></p>
<pre style="white-space: pre; background: #F8F8F8"><span style='display:block; white-space:pre;color:#808000;'>commit b09cfabcc3f741d23f1a25e7f02e3b15ada9d195
</span>Author: Kirill A. Korinsky <kirill@korins.ky>
AuthorDate: Thu Nov 9 03:59:36 2023 +0000
<span style='display:block; white-space:pre;color:#404040;'> scip: revbump after ipopt update; fix build by XCode 15
</span>---
math/scip/Portfile | 11 ++++++++++-
1 file changed, 10 insertions(+), 1 deletion(-)
<span style='display:block; white-space:pre;color:#808080;'>diff --git a/math/scip/Portfile b/math/scip/Portfile
</span><span style='display:block; white-space:pre;color:#808080;'>index 70c9251b617..67610d0b73e 100644
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>--- a/math/scip/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0ff;'>+++ b/math/scip/Portfile
</span><span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-7,7 +7,7 @@ PortGroup compilers 1.0
</span>
name scip
version 8.0.4
<span style='display:block; white-space:pre;background:#ffe0e0;'>-revision 1
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+revision 2
</span> categories math
license Apache-2
<span style='display:block; white-space:pre;background:#e0e0e0;'>@@ -48,5 +48,14 @@ configure.args -DCMAKE_BUILD_TYPE=Release \
</span> -DSHARED=ON \
-DAUTOBUILD=OFF
<span style='display:block; white-space:pre;background:#e0ffe0;'>+# due to the new linker (which was introduced in Xcode 15: https://developer.apple.com/documentation/xcode-release-notes/xcode-15-release-notes),
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+# this port requires '-ld_classic' to build successfully with the toolchains from Xcode 15 or Command Line Tools 15.
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+#
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+# TODO: This is a temporary solution, the classic linker will be removed in a future release by Apple.
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+if { ( [vercmp ${xcodeversion} 15 ] >= 0 ) || ( [vercmp ${xcodecltversion} 15 ] >= 0 ) } {
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 configure.ldflags-append \
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+ -Wl,-ld_classic
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+}
</span><span style='display:block; white-space:pre;background:#e0ffe0;'>+
</span> livecheck.type regex
livecheck.regex SCIP version (\[0-9.\]+)
</pre><pre style='margin:0'>
</pre>